ELIZABETHTOWN COLLEGE WOMEN'S CROSS COUNTRY
Saturday, September 8, 2007

Erin Fisher Earns Victory as Elizabethtown Takes Third at Davis & Elkins Forest Festival Invitational

ELKINS, W. Va. --- Senior Erin Fisher (McEwensville, PA/Warrior Run) posted a dominating victory against a field of primarily Division II runners as the Elizabethtown College women's cross country team finished third at the Forest Festival Invitational on the campus of Davis & Elkins College on Saturday afternoon.

Fisher, the defending Middle Atlantic Conference champion, crossed the 6,000-meter course in 23:24.68, beating runner-up Erin Price of West Virginia Wesleyan across the finish line by 56 seconds.

First-year runner Kristen O'Brien (Westminster, MD/Winters Mill) took 16th with a time of 26:12.49, while sophomore Megan VanDenHengel (Mechanicsburg, PA/Cumberland Valley) was 23rd in 27:03.29.

Senior Sarah Grove (Harrisburg, PA/Central Dauphin East) finished in 27:03.29 and placed 23rd, while sophomore Sarah Merusi (Montague, NJ/Port Jervis, NY) and first-year student Alex Walmer (Hershey, PA/Hershey) rounded out the Blue Jay contingent by finishing 32nd and 33rd, respectively.

Indiana University of Pennsylvania won the team title with 29 points, followed by West Virginia Wesleyan (54) and Elizabethtown (93).

Team Scores: 1. Indiana (Pa.) 29; 2. West Virginia Wesleyan 54; 3. Elizabethtown 93; 4. Seton Hill 98; 5. Alderson Broaddus 125; 6. Eastern Mennonite 186; 7. Fairmont State 188; 8. Glenville State 202; 9. Davis & Elkins 229.

Etown Individual Results: 1. Erin Fisher 23:24.68; 16. Kristen O'Brien 26:12.49; 23. Megan VanDenHengel 27:03.29; 30. Sarah Grove 27:50.87; 32. Sarah Merusi 28:08.36; 33. Alex Walmer 28:11.98
